Find an equation of the line that satisfies the given conditions.

Through
(−3, 2) and (−2, −5)

y=mx+b, where m=slope and b=y intercept

m=(y2-y1)/(x2-x1), we have points (-3,2) and (-2,-5) so

m=(-5-2)/(-2-(-3))

m=-7/1

m=-7, now our line is

y=-7x+b, using point (-3,2) we can solve for b

2=-7(-3)+b

2=21+b

b=-19, so the completed line is

y=-7x-19
